Wearing High Natural Hairstyles for Long Periods of Time

Wearing High Natural Hairstyles for Long Periods of Time Happy Monday, my blessed naturals, The one question I get asked a lot is if it is okay to wear a high natural hairstyle like a puff, ponytail, bun etc. all the time. In my experience, I think it's good to wear those styles for 2 or 3 days at a time, but you should give your hair a break in between to avoid Traction Alopecia and breakage around your edges and nape. If you are going to wear a puff, do not make it too tight and take the band out before sleeping. In the past, I've tried keeping the band in my hair, moisturizing, and sealing my hair at night. This method worked for awhile, but I had to remove it completely after 5-7 days. When I wear my hair in an updo (with a band) with gel, I usually keep the style in for no more than 5 days. 1BlessedNatural- puff with band For the past few days, my hair has been in the flat twisted and banded style . Ponytail = Low Maintenance

Happy Sunday everyone! I have been loving the current phase of my hair. The back of my hair is now long enough to put in a Pineapple or ponytail. This saves me the trouble of having to Bantu Knot or twist my hair at night. I mist my hair with water and then apply Shea Moisture Curl Enhancing Smoothie or Shea Butter and Green Tea Moisturizer by Softsheen Carson, and then put my hair in a ponytail. I use a ponytail holder that has been soaked in Coconut Oil. In the morning, I apply the same products and fluff out my hair.
